Actually, using robotics in laser hair elimination has actually currently started in some parts of the globe. The iLaser by Maria Medical Modern Technology in Dubai is one such robot that has been developed to automate the laser hair elimination procedure. The iLaser uses artificial intelligence to provide consistent accuracy and adaptability. However, it is great to keep in mind that this system is a cobot, additionally called a joint robot that is planned for straight human-robot communication within a common room. Cobot applications differ from typical industrial robots, which are isolated from human contact. This plays a vital duty as service based treatments such as laser hair elimination will always require a human part.

According to Hassanein Alsaadi, founder and CEO of Maria Medical Technology, the iLaser offers a next-generation alternative to the hand-operated laser hair elimination process. The robot automatically readjusts the energy outcome according to the individual’s level of sensitivity and makes sure that the laser moves over the body uniformly, with no threat of repeated blasts that can cause hyperpigmentation or burning.

In straightforward terms, the iLaser’s robotic arm is fitted with a laser, which is to a treatment table. The operator controls the robotic arm using a phone- or tablet-based software application while the system’s 3D modeling cameras identify the patient’s skin kind, and a thermal sensor tracks the temperature level of the treatment location throughout the session. While the individual is undergoing treatment, the handpiece sensing unit constantly manages the distance in between the patient’s skin and the tool. Pretty trendy!

In the event that the client shifts on the treatment bed, the robot arm will instantly halt, and the sensor will certainly rescan the skin region and alter the arm’s placing relative to the skin. An additional sensing unit in their system is responsible for choosing the appropriate dimension of the laser area, which guarantees higher precision and listening than what a human driver could possibly provide.
